Roy the Camping Blogger has a timely post for everyone getting ready to take the family back into the wild this spring and summer. It’s time to rehab your gear for the coming year!
With most of the country beginning to thaw out, now is a great time to start planning for your first family camping trip, this spring. For many families, this will be the first camping trip since Labor Day. That means camping gear that has been in storage for months needs to be checked before hitting the backcountry. Also, springtime weather is unpredictable, so it makes sense to prepare for the worst, regardless of the weekend forecast.
Roy goes on to describe what to do for those dirty, squashed up sleeping bags you’re a little afraid to unpack. *spoiler* Front loading washing machines.
